The beginning of the garden.

And it came to pass that I decided to get an outdoor hobby.

This year is more of an experiment, really.  I'm just planting a bunch of everything to see what I can grow and what I will eat, etc.  And mainly just because I want a reason to get outside!

I looked into raised garden beds, and decided I could just build one myself.  I did some research and found out (supposedly) that if St. Augustine grass (which is what we have) is buried under 8 in of soil or more, that you don't have to dig it out.  We'll see if that's true.  I wanted to keep it as simple as possible, but I guess I'll learn that it was worth the digging or the $$ in landscape cloth if it doesn't work!

So anyway, these cinder blocks at Lowe's are a little under $1.50 a piece!  Super cheap!
However, I was having a bad math day apparently.  For some reason I only thought I needed 10, when in reality I needed 12.  But the boys were already down for a nap, so I decided to press forward with what I had.

I filled the cinder block holes with dirt so I could plant smaller plants in them, and maximize my square footage!
I nailed a trellis to the fence, and when the plants grow tall enough, I'll buy and nail another one on top of this one!
I also planted a blackberry bush and a raspberry bush, but I've heard the raspberries probably won't grow here.  OH WELL.  It's worth a shot!  You never know, right?  With these, I actually did get the shovel out and dug a hole, since I was putting them in the ground, and wanted to fill it with good soil first.  I also plan to put some stone around them to keep the grass at bay!
